Startup Costs and Financial Considerations
Starting a smartphone repair and resale shop requires a comprehensive understanding of the financial landscape. The startup costs for a smartphone repair shop can vary significantly based on factors such as location, size, and services offered. It’s essential to have a clear financial plan in place to avoid any surprises as you embark on your entrepreneurial journey. Some of the key expenses you should consider include:
- Rent for your shop space, which can range widely depending on your location.
- Equipment and tools necessary for repairs, such as soldering kits, screens, and diagnostic tools.
- Inventory of refurbished phones that you plan to sell.
- Marketing and branding expenses to attract customers to your shop.
When I started my own repair shop, I underestimated the cost of tools. Initially, I thought I could get by with the basics, but investing in quality tools saved me time and headaches in the long run. High-quality tools not only increase efficiency but also enhance the quality of repairs, which can lead to higher customer satisfaction and repeat business. It’s crucial to allocate sufficient funds for equipment that will last and perform well.
The profitability of your shop will depend on how well you manage these costs. Creating a detailed budget that accounts for all potential expenses is vital. Additionally, keep an eye on your cash flow. It’s easy to overspend when you’re excited about your new venture, so tracking your expenses diligently will help you stay on top of your finances. Many successful shop owners recommend using accounting software to simplify this process and ensure you have a clear view of your financial health.
Startup Costs | Estimated Amount |
---|---|
Rent | $1,000 – $3,000/month |
Equipment | $2,000 – $5,000 |
Inventory | $3,000 – $10,000 |

Profitability and Revenue Streams
Understanding the profitability of your smartphone repair and resale shop is crucial for long-term success. The profitability of your shop will depend on multiple factors, including location, pricing strategy, and service quality. To ensure a steady flow of income, it’s essential to explore various revenue streams that can enhance your overall financial health. Some of the most significant revenue streams to consider are:
- Repair services: Charging for labor and parts can generate a substantial portion of your income. Depending on the complexity of the repair, prices can range from $50 for simple screen replacements to $200 or more for intricate issues.
- Refurbished sales: Selling repaired devices at a markup can be highly profitable. Customers often prefer buying refurbished phones that come with warranties, as it provides them peace of mind.
- Accessories: Offering phone cases, chargers, and other accessories can provide additional income. These items typically have a high-profit margin and can be easily marketed to customers who are already in your shop for repairs.
When I first opened my shop, I focused solely on repairs. It wasn’t until I added refurbished phones and accessories that my revenue significantly increased. By diversifying your offerings, you can create multiple income streams that contribute to the overall profitability of your business. Additionally, consider implementing package deals, where customers can save money by purchasing repairs and accessories together. This strategy not only increases the average transaction value but also enhances customer satisfaction.
It’s also important to set competitive prices. Research your local market to understand what others charge for similar services. Pricing your services competitively can attract more customers, especially in areas with high competition. You might even consider offering introductory discounts or loyalty programs to encourage repeat business. Remember, the goal is to balance affordability with quality service to ensure long-term customer retention.
Revenue Streams | Potential Earnings |
---|---|
Repair Services | $50 – $200 per repair |
Refurbished Sales | $100 – $500 per device |
Accessories | $10 – $100 per item |

Risks and Challenges in the Smartphone Repair Business
Like any business, the smartphone repair and resale shop comes with its own set of risks and challenges. Understanding these can help you prepare and develop strategies to mitigate potential issues. Some of the key challenges include:
- Competition: The market for smartphone repairs is saturated with numerous local shops and big retailers. To stand out, it’s essential to differentiate your business through exceptional service, quality repairs, and unique offerings.
- Keeping up with rapid technological advancements: The smartphone industry is constantly evolving, and new models are released regularly. Staying updated on the latest technology and repair techniques is crucial for maintaining a competitive edge.
- Managing customer expectations: Customers often have high expectations regarding turnaround times and repair quality. Effective communication is key to managing these expectations and ensuring customer satisfaction.
When I first opened my shop, I faced stiff competition from a well-known chain. To differentiate myself, I focused on personalized service and quick turnaround times. By building relationships with my customers and providing exceptional service, I was able to create a loyal client base. Additionally, consider offering specialized services that may not be available at larger retailers, such as same-day repairs or customized accessories.
It’s essential to have a solid plan in place to mitigate these risks. Consider investing in training for yourself and your employees to stay updated on the latest technologies and repair methods. Regularly attending workshops or certification programs can enhance your skills and knowledge, allowing you to provide top-notch service. Furthermore, communicate clearly with customers about repair processes, timelines, and potential risks to manage their expectations effectively.

Future of the Smartphone Reselling Industry
The future of the smartphone reselling industry looks bright, with numerous opportunities on the horizon. As technology continues to advance, so does the market for refurbished smartphones. Consumers are increasingly turning to refurbished devices due to their affordability and environmental benefits. Key trends shaping the future include:
- Increasing demand for certified refurbished devices: Consumers are becoming more discerning and prefer purchasing devices that come with warranties and quality assurances. This demand opens up avenues for businesses to establish partnerships with manufacturers and suppliers to offer certified devices.
- Growth in online marketplaces: The rise of e-commerce has transformed how consumers shop for smartphones. Platforms like eBay, Amazon, and specialized websites for refurbished devices are becoming popular, allowing sellers to reach a broader audience beyond their local market.
- Expanding consumer awareness about sustainability: As more people become environmentally conscious, they are looking for ways to reduce electronic waste. Promoting the sustainability aspect of refurbished smartphones can attract eco-minded customers who want to make a positive impact.
In my experience, positioning your shop as a trusted source for certified refurbished devices can set you apart from competitors. Many consumers are willing to pay a premium for quality assurance, especially when it comes to electronics. By establishing a reputation for reliability, you can build trust and loyalty among your customer base.
Staying ahead of these trends can help you capture a larger share of the market. Consider creating partnerships with manufacturers for certified devices or exploring online sales platforms to broaden your reach. Additionally, offering trade-in programs can incentivize customers to upgrade their devices while providing you with more inventory for resale. Trade-ins can also foster customer loyalty, as they feel they are getting value from their old devices.

Marketing Strategies for Your Smartphone Repair and Resale Shop
Marketing your smartphone repair and resale shop effectively is crucial for attracting customers and driving sales. In a competitive market, having a well-thought-out marketing strategy can set you apart from the rest. Here are several strategies that can help you reach your target audience and promote your services:
- Utilize Social Media: Platforms like Facebook, Instagram, and Twitter are excellent for engaging with potential customers. You can showcase before-and-after photos of repairs, share customer testimonials, and promote special offers. Additionally, running targeted ads can help you reach specific demographics interested in smartphone repairs and resales.
- Offer Promotions and Discounts: Attracting new customers often requires an incentive. Consider offering first-time customer discounts or bundle deals for repairs and accessories. These promotions not only encourage initial visits but can also lead to word-of-mouth referrals if customers are satisfied with your service.
- Create a Referral Program: Encourage your existing customers to refer their friends and family by offering rewards for successful referrals. This can be a discount on their next service or a small gift. A referral program taps into the power of personal recommendations, which can be more effective than traditional advertising.
When I started my shop, I realized that word-of-mouth was one of my most powerful marketing tools. Satisfied customers often shared their experiences, bringing in new clients. By actively promoting your referral program, you can harness this natural marketing method to grow your customer base.
Additionally, consider creating an informative blog on your website where you share tips on smartphone maintenance, troubleshooting common issues, and the benefits of repairing vs. replacing devices. This content can establish you as an expert in the field, improving your shop’s credibility and attracting organic traffic through search engines.
